2. Legal Basis & Compliance
International data transfers by MarketFlow are grounded in one or more of the following legal mechanisms, applied based on the origin and destination jurisdictions:
- Adequacy Decisions: Transfers to countries officially recognized by the European Commission, UK ICO, or relevant authorities as providing an adequate level of data protection.
- Standard Contractual Clauses (SCCs): For transfers to jurisdictions without adequacy status, we rely on the EU Commission Decision 2021/914 and UK International Data Transfer Agreements (IDTAs).
- Explicit Consent: Where required by law or user preference, we obtain clear, informed consent before cross-border processing.
- Legitimate Interests & Contractual Necessity: Transfers essential for order fulfillment, payment processing, fraud prevention, or platform operations.
We conduct Transfer Impact Assessments (TIAs) for high-risk destinations and review third-party processor agreements annually to ensure ongoing compliance.

5. Safeguards & Transfer Mechanisms
To protect personal data during and after international transfer, MarketFlow implements the following technical and organizational measures:
- End-to-End Encryption: Data in transit uses TLS 1.3 or higher; data at rest uses AES-256 encryption.
- Data Residency Options: Enterprise and high-volume sellers can opt for regional data storage where technically feasible.
- Access Controls: Role-based access, multi-factor authentication, and strict least-privilege policies for cross-border staff.
- Audit & Monitoring: Continuous security monitoring, quarterly penetration testing, and annual SOC 2 Type II & ISO 27001 audits.
- Contractual Safeguards: SCCs/IDTAs, data processing addendums, and strict sub-processor notification requirements.
Government Access: Where destination countries lack strong legal protections against government surveillance, we implement supplementary measures including data pseudonymization, compartmentalization, and legal pushback provisions in vendor contracts.
